Naan Bread With Curried Vegetables Indian Recipe
Ingredients
- 1 red onion, peeled and sliced
- 2 courgettes, sliced
- 2 carrots, peeled and sliced
- 1 small cauliflower, separated into small florets
- 1 green chilli, seeded and finely chopped
- 2 tbsp oil
- 1ml/ 1/4tsp turmeric
- 1ml/ 1/4tsp ground coriander
- 1ml/ 1/4tsp cumin
- 10-20ml/2-4tsp curry paste
- 400g/14oz tinned chickpeas, drained
- 4 tbsp low fat crIme fra che
- 4 tbsp vegetable stock
- 4 naan bread
- fresh coriander, chopped
Method
- Stir-fry the onion, courgette, carrot, cauliflower and chilli in oil with the ground turmeric, coriander, cumin and curry paste, until soft.
- Add the chickpeas, crIme fra che, vegetable stock and season well.
- Cover and heat gently.
- Warm the naan bread, pile the vegetable mixture on top and sprinkle with fresh coriander.
